Bluray discs (What the PS3 uses) hold 25GB of data, dual layer Bluray discs hold 50GB of Data. Games do not use anywhere near 25GB, you're looking at about half that 25GB at a maximum.

Brawl is a dual layer DVD, which is 8.5GB, and it doesn't use near all of that. Just so you know.
Also, I think they said USB hard drives would work, and considering no Nintendo branded ones have been mentioned it's safe to say you can use anything. They're much cheaper than that too, for 70 bucks you can get 500GB easily.
